All three <\/span><b>vary depending on the boarding route<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> that is used. That is, where the incision is made to carry out the intervention.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">As for the <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.canons.es\/aumento-de-pecho\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">breast augmentation<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, there are these possibilities: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"list-style-type: none;\">\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Submammary approach<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. The scar is in the fold under the breast (where it joins the chest), so it is hidden. Even without a bra depending on the shape of the breast.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Periareolar approach<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Around the areola, around the nipple where the skin changes color. It is very little noticeable.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Axillary approach<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. The least common, in the armpit under the arm. If the patient rises her arm, it is usually barely noticeable and the advantage is that it is not associated with breast surgery.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Each route has its pros and cons.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>In most cases they are 3.5 cm scars at the submammary level<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Newer techniques and materials allow for an even smaller size. The scar is completely hidden. <\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"breast-reduction-scars\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#3498db;\"><b>Breast reduction scars<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.canons.es\/reduccion-de-pecho\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noopener\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">breast reduction<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> is more complex: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"list-style-type: none;\">\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The most common is an inverted<\/span><b> T scar<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: periareolar, vertically downward from the areola and horizontally through the inframammary fold. The latter is more or less large, depending on the size of the breast prior to the operation.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If the reduction is moderate,<\/span><b> sometimes submammary can be avoided<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. If it is small, even the vertical one.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are times when a <\/span><b>liposuction<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">: excess fat in the breast is removed to reduce its volume. The scars are minimal.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The most common is an inverted T, although the choice of procedure depends on the patient, her anatomy and her individual needs. Etc.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h2><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"how-scars-from-breast-surgery-evolve\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#0b4f99;\"><b>How scars from breast surgery evolve<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"how-long-does-it-take-for-them-to-disappear-are-they-very-visible\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#3498db;\"><b>How long does it take for them to disappear: are they very visible?<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The evolution is similar in augmentations, reductions or mastopexies.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">After breast surgery in <\/span><b>the first weeks the scar is redder and more swollen<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. It is just normal, the wound is still recent. Blood vessels are forming to irrigate the area and repair it as soon as possible.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">As it heals it fades. After 6 months the improvement is noticeable and around <\/span><b>after a year it is usually almost visible<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">If conditions are appropriate (surgical technique, care, good disposition&#8230;), the result is <\/span><b>a fine line of similar skin tone<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Very subtle even if it is an inverted T.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Evolution is unpredictable.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>Each person has his own capacity to heal<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. The time it takes and the final appearance may vary even if the best plastic surgeon operates on you, the procedure is exquisite and you follow all the care to the letter.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><a href=\"https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"aligncenter wp-image-21670\" src=\"https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-1024x1024.jpg\" alt=\"Undermammary scar after breast augmentation operation in Barcelona\" width=\"800\" height=\"800\" srcset=\"https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-1024x1024.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-300x300.jpg 300w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-150x150.jpg 150w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-768x768.jpg 768w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-570x570.jpg 570w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-500x500.jpg 500w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-1000x1000.jpg 1000w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ho-700x700.jpg 700w, https:\/\/www.canons.es\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/11\/cicatriz-operacion-aumento-pecho.jpg 1080w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 800px) 100vw, 800px\" \/><\/a><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: center; font-size: 12px;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Scar of a submammary breast augmentation patient. Result after 3 months.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"can-scars-be-%e2%80%9ccomplicated%e2%80%9d-in-any-way\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#3498db;\"><b>Can scars be \u201ccomplicated\u201d in any way?<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It&#8217;s unlikely, but yes.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Two types of abnormal scars can form after breast surgery:<\/span><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li style=\"list-style-type: none;\">\n<ul>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Hypertrophic<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. They are limited to the wound area and tend to disappear.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Keloids<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. They extend beyond the incision and rarely go away.The always need treatment<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Both are due to a continuous inflammatory phase and an excessive accumulation of collagen in the dermis. The scar tissue thickens, rises and can take on a very marked color.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">The result generates great dissatisfaction, especially if it is a keloid.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">A third possibility, less common if possible, is the <\/span><b>atrophic<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. They have a sunken appearance. They form because not enough collagen is created during healing.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">With current advances in breast surgery, if you put yourself in good hands, follow the care and you are not predisposed, <\/span><b>all these scars are rare. More if you take into account preventive measures<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> like the ones I detail later.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><\/h3>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"9-factors-that-worsen-the-healing-of-the-operated-breast\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#3498db;\"><b>9 factors that worsen the healing of the operated breast<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are multiple factors that influence the evolution of scars after breast surgery.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Some of the most important are:<\/span><\/p>\n<ol>\n<li style=\"list-style-type: none;\">\n<ol>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Improper surgical technique<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. An incorrect choice, execution or design of mammoplasty can involve infections and damage that alter the healing.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Sun exposure<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Sun rays cause hyperpigmentation of scar tissue. That is, it takes on a tone that is too brown or darkened.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Intense exercise ahead of time<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Certain efforts and movements can cause tension in the wound (it stretches) and therefore heal poorly.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Tobacco<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Smoking has very negative effects on circulation and destroys collagen. It affects the healing of the wound and the scar is worse. Especially in larger operations such as a breast reduction.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Bad diet<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. For example, poor protein status reduces the synthesis of proteoglycans and collagen decreases the creation of blood vessels to irrigate the wound.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Age<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Over the years the healing process becomes slower and ineffective for several reasons. Among others, because we lose collagen in quantity and quality.<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Genetic predisposition<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. People with a family history of poor healing or genetic diseases, tend to heal worse .\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Hormones<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Studies have seen, for example, that hypertrophic scars and keloids worsen during pregnancy and improve after childbirth.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<li style=\"font-weight: 400;\" aria-level=\"1\"><b>Clinical condition<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. Dermatological problems, certain pathologies or medications can make healing difficult.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">As you see, there are factors that depend on what you do as a patient (smoking, diet, sun&#8230;). Involvement is crucial in the evolution of scars after breast surgery.<\/span><\/p>\n<h3 style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"the-importance-of-preventing-visible-scars\"><\/span><span style=\"color: #3498db;\"><b>The importance of preventing visible scars<\/b><\/span><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h3>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There are treatments to improve scars, but\u2026<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">First, <\/span><b>it is difficult to reverse them<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. The skin is not able to regenerate completely. In the case of keloids, for example, the response to the existing therapeutic options is usually not very good.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Second, <\/span><b>the psychological impact is enormous<\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">. After breast surgery and months after surgery, you want to look and feel great, not suffer from an unsatisfactory result or deal with more procedures.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Therefore the focus should be on prevention.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 20px; margin-bottom: 20px;\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">In preventing those unsightly, hypertrophic or keloid scars.
